Men's Tennis Falls to Colby-Sawyer in GNAC Semifinals

NEW LONDON, N.H. - The third-seeded Albertus Magnus College men's tennis team saw its postseason run come to a close on Saturday afternoon at the Kelsey Tennis Courts as the Falcons suffered a 5-1 setback to the second-seeded Chargers of Colby-Sawyer College in the semifinals of the 2022 Great Northeast Athletic Conference (GNAC) Men's Tennis Tournament. 

The Falcons headed into singles play trailing the hosts, 2-1, before succumbing to the Chargers at No. 1, No. 2, and No. 4 singles. 

The No. 1 duo tandem of Zak Levine (Hamden, Conn.) and Alex Hale (Wolcott, Conn.) earned the Falcons' lone win in doubles play.
